I'm having a tough time finding a tractor in central Illinois. I've been contacting dealers and most don't respond initially. When I reach out again they tell me they don't have any inventory and no ETA on any. LS dealer said they are backordered waiting for tires of all things. Anyone know of a dealer that has anything in stock? Specifically looking for 35-40 HP, HST, loader, backhoe. I would like to get one sooner rather than later. Just found out we need to get the property ready to house horses right away. That means lots of fencing, land clearing and dirt moving. Hard to do without a tractor. Even rentals are a bit sparse.

Those tractors are a totally different critter. Those are TYM+Tong Yang, not Yanmar. Mainly the RK tractors for the 8-year warranty is the drive-train, thus it's all Yanmar. :)

Here's a great write up on why Cabela's tractor endeavor was a failure from the start vs. the RK - Rural King who is in it for the very long haul.


Now, decades ago in the late 70s and into 1980, Tractor Supply offered the US domestic Yanmars for about 3 years till John Deere stepped into the picture. Thus, TSC afterwards only carried tractor parts vs. offering tractors anymore.

TYM is not a standalone company by any means.
The Tong Yang Moolsan (TYM) company of Korea is a global tractor manufacturer, selling tractors under the TYM and Branson brands.
Recently, TYM acquired Kukje Machinery Company. KMC has been manufacturing tractor parts since the 1960s for Yanmar. And KMC also has their own tractor brand with Yanmar engineered engines all made in Korea, not China.

Thus, the TYM and Yanmar connection today in the RK tractors.

The only Yanmar part on a TYM or RK tractor is just the engine, nothing else. Newer TYM models use the Kukje/Cummins engine.

TYM did bought Kukje, however Kukje still works pretty much as a standalone company, just like before TYM bought them, when they were owned by Dongkuk Steel. Kukje makes Branson tractors with the Kukje/Cummins engine. Also makes some JD tractors and sell tractors to Shibaura, Bad Boy, McCormick, Ursus, Carraro and some others that are then rebadged to each brand.
